What is a Shipwright (Wood and Composite Construction)

Shipwrights are skilled tradespeople who specialize in constructing, repairing, and maintaining boats and ships. These professionals work with wood, composite materials, and other specialized substances to create vessels designed for various purposes, such as commercial shipping, recreational boating, or military operations. Shipwrights combine traditional craftsmanship with modern techniques and materials to ensure that each vessel is not only functional and safe but also aesthetically pleasing.

Whether they are crafting custom yachts, repairing fishing boats, or restoring historical vessels, shipwrights play a crucial role in the maritime industry. Their work ensures that boats and ships can operate efficiently and safely on the water, meeting the diverse needs of the global maritime industry.

Key Responsibilities of a Shipwright

Shipwrights handle a wide range of tasks that require technical expertise, hands-on skills, and an understanding of both traditional and modern shipbuilding materials. The primary responsibilities include:

  • Boat Construction: Shipwrights build the framework of boats and ships, including hull assembly, deck fitting, and installing various components using wood, fiberglass, and other composite materials.
     
  • Repairs and Restoration: Shipwrights are often called upon to repair and restore damaged vessels. This includes working with wooden and composite structures to maintain the vessel’s functionality and durability.
     
  • Material Selection: Choosing the right materials for each project is a key part of the job. Shipwrights must select materials based on strength, durability, and weight specifications, ensuring that the finished product will be safe and long-lasting.
     
  • Blueprints and Design: Shipwrights must interpret and follow technical blueprints and design plans. At times, they may also create their own detailed plans and models, ensuring the design aligns with the customer’s specifications and industry standards.
     
  • Finishing and Detailing: Once the construction or repair work is complete, shipwrights apply finishes, coatings, and detailing to protect the vessel from the elements, improve aesthetics, and ensure functionality.

Essential Tools for Shipwrights

A shipwright’s toolkit is a blend of hand tools, power tools, and specialized equipment designed for working with wood, metal, and composite materials. These tools enable shipwrights to create boats and ships with exceptional precision and durability.

Hand Tools

  • Saws: Essential for cutting timber and composite materials into the desired shape. Common types include coping saws, panel saws, and Japanese pull saws. These are critical for detailed cuts in boat construction.
     
  • Planes: Used to smooth and shape wood or composite materials to exact dimensions, ensuring a smooth, uniform finish. Hand planes and block planes are often used to refine edges and surfaces.
     
  • Rasps and Files: These tools are used for finer shaping and smoothing, especially in hard-to-reach areas of a boat’s design. Files are essential for creating a fine finish and detailing intricate joints.
     
  • Hammers and Mallets: Vital for driving nails, rivets, or wooden pegs without damaging delicate woodwork. Mallets are typically used with chisels to carve out shapes and mortises.
     

Power Tools

  • Circular Saws: These are used for cutting large sheets of wood or composite materials quickly and accurately, making them an essential part of the shipwright’s toolkit.
     
  • Electric Drills: A must-have for drilling holes for fittings, screws, and other components. Electric drills come in both corded and cordless varieties, offering flexibility in different work environments.
     
  • Angle Grinders: Ideal for grinding, smoothing, and polishing composite materials. They are particularly useful when working with fiberglass, offering precision and efficiency in sanding and finishing tasks.
     

Specialized Tools

  • Jig Saws: These are invaluable for intricate cuts in wood and composite boards. Jig saws allow for precision cutting in curves and complex shapes, which are common in boat design.
     
  • Sanders: Sanders help smooth out surfaces in preparation for varnishing, painting, or further detailing. Belt sanders and orbital sanders are often used to achieve a fine, even surface.
     
  • Fiberglass Rollers: When working with composite materials like fiberglass, rollers are used to press out air bubbles and ensure a tight, secure bond during construction.

Emerging Trends in the Shipwright World

Sustainability in Shipbuilding

Eco-Friendly Materials
The push toward sustainability in the shipbuilding industry is stronger than ever. Materials such as recycled composites, bio-resins, and sustainable woods are becoming more popular as shipwrights seek to reduce the environmental impact of their craft. For instance, many boatyards across Canada are now using biodegradable materials in their construction processes, as well as repurposing composite materials that would otherwise go to waste.

Energy-Efficient Vessels
With an increasing demand for sustainable boating, shipwrights are now focusing on crafting more energy-efficient vessels. Modern boat designs are being adapted to reduce fuel consumption, and there is a growing shift toward incorporating renewable energy systems such as solar panels and wind generators into boats. Shipwrights must stay informed about these new technologies to offer clients vessels that meet current environmental standards.

Waste Reduction
In an effort to be more eco-conscious, shipwrights are adopting waste-reducing practices. These include recycling materials, repurposing wood for smaller boat parts, and utilizing lean production methods. Reducing waste not only makes the shipbuilding process more environmentally friendly but also helps businesses cut costs, which can be passed along to customers.

Technology in the Shipyard

Advanced Tools and Machines
The rise of technology in shipbuilding is making waves. CNC (computer numerical control) machines, laser cutters, and 3D printers are helping shipwrights improve precision in their work. These tools are crucial for both large and small-scale boatbuilding projects, allowing for faster production and more intricate designs. Shipwrights are now using these tools to shape hulls, decks, and other components more efficiently than ever before.

Design Software
Shipwrights today must be proficient with design software such as AutoCAD, Rhino, and SolidWorks. These digital tools allow them to create detailed blueprints and 3D models of boats and ships. With the help of these technologies, shipwrights can visualize the entire build before construction even begins, making it easier to spot potential issues and optimize design.

Automated Systems
Automation is becoming increasingly popular in larger shipyards. For example, robotic sanding and polishing tools are starting to replace manual labor for finishing tasks. These advancements allow shipwrights to focus on more creative aspects of the build while ensuring high-quality finishes.
